    The mean of the following data is $$18.75$$ then the value of $$p$$ :

    Class mark $$(x_i)$$
    $$10$$
    $$15$$
    $$p$$
    $$25$$
    $$30$$
    Frequency $$(f_i)$$
    $$5$$
    $$10$$
    $$7$$
    $$8$$
    $$2$$

    The mode of the following data is $$85.7$$. Find the missing frequency in it.

    Size
    Frequency
    45-55
    7
    55-65
    12
    65-75
    17
    75-85
    f
    85-95
    32
    95-105
    6
    105-115
    10

    An incomplete distribution is given below:
    Variable
    Frequency
    $$10-20$$
    $$12$$
    $$20-30$$
    $$30$$
    $$30-40$$
    $$f_1$$
    $$40-50$$
    $$65$$
    $$50-60$$
    $$f_2$$
    $$60-70$$
    $$25$$
    $$70-80$$
    $$18$$
    If median value is $$46$$ and the total number of items is $$230$$.
    Find the missing frequencies $$f_1$$ and $$f_2$$.

    If the median of the following frequency distribution is $$32.5$$, find the missing frequencies.

    Class interval
    Frequency
    0-10
    $$f_1$$
    10-20
    5
    20-30
    9
    30-40
    12
    40-50
    $$f_2$$
    50-60
    3
    60-70
    2
    Total
    40

    The following table gives the distribution of the life time of 400 neon lamps:

    Life Time (in hours)
    No. of lamps
    1500-2000
    14
    2000-2500
    56
    2500-3000
    60
    3000-3500
    85
    3500-4000
    74
    4000-4500
    62
    4500-5000
    48
    Find the median life-time of a lamp.
